Analytical Chemistry

2018-9 - 2024-5 · 5 yrs 9 mos

My Ph.D. research was supervised by Prof. Janusz Pawliszyn and Prof. Scott Hopkins. My thesis focused on the design, construction, and characterization of an innovative variable-flow trapped ion mobility spectrometer. I was also involved in other research projects that focused on the continued development of ambient mass spectrometry techniques, as well as investigating various analytical applications that employed hybrid ion mobility-mass spectrometry instruments.

Analytical Chemistry

2016 - 2018 · 2 yrs

My M.Sc. research in the Pawliszyn research group focused on the development, optimization, and characterization of ambient ionization mass spectrometry techniques such as coated blade spray (CBS) for quantitative analysis of biofluids. Using techniques such as CBS, I was able to leverage the intrinsic advantages of solid phase microextraction (SPME) to improve the selectivity of target compounds, reduce analysis time and achieve lower detection limits when compared to traditional sample preparation approaches. Furthermore, I was also responsible for validating the CBS technology for clinical applications, with a particular focus on immunosuppressive drugs and other challenging analytes.
